I went last year and probally one of the most enjoyable weekends I have had away in these BPPPA tournaments, the pool and other things.

It was a shame there wasnt many people who went in it. There was only 40 odd players in it and I also remember not many people from Scotland went in it due to some 8ball tournament some where. I thought the club vennue was fine.

It was also a magical weekend with The Cardman showing his magic tricks which blew people away with what he could do. Other players showed there tricks.

I have to say I thought the night life was good with diffrent food resturants, bars & clubs which a crowd of us players did. Also the women :grin:

I wont be attending this year, I am having a 1 BPPPA tournament off rest which will do me good because I havent played well this season and going through a rough patch in my game. Also I found it a hassel to get to as I had to get plane, airport bus to a train station, train there which took a while, but still had to walk another 10 or 15mins from the station to the B & B I was staying at. A tired journey. Also its located towards the end of the month so cash will be hard and it does cost money to go too if u live far away.

I do advise go if you havent been.

Not only does it clash with the IPT but it also clashes with the Euro Tour in Weert. I know where I'll be. Not really a tough a tough choice to make - play on tapped Euro Tour tables or Sam tables with nasty purple cloth, dead cushions, a slate that resembles the suface of the moon and cats chance in h3ll of racking the balls tight.

Shame cos that B&B the Diamond is staying at is top notch and its a good laugh but I'm at the end of my tether with the tables Rileys provide for BPPPA events. Its an insult to the players. How come they'll sort things out for the EPT but not for the BPPPA?

Any plans to run an EPT 9 ball tour UKSM?
